Healthy Food Choices for Optimal Muscle Protein Development

To maximize muscle protein development, it's crucial to supply your body with a balanced and nutrient-rich diet. Prioritize lean proteins like chicken, fish, plus beans, which provide the essential amino acids needed for muscle repair and growth. Incorporate complex carbohydrates such as oatmeal, sweet potatoes, whole wheat pasta| fruits, and vegetables to provide energy levels and support overall health. Don't forget about healthy fats found in nuts, seeds, and avocado, which play a role in hormone production and nutrient absorption.

Creating Strong Muscles Through Balanced Dietary Habits

A strong physique isn't simply the result of intensive exercise. While physical strain is crucial, it's your nutrition that provides the essential building blocks for muscle increase. By adopting a balanced dietary strategy, you can maximize your muscle-building process.

A well-rounded diet should be rich in amino acids. Protein is the fundamental component for muscle repair and development. Aim to ingest adequate amounts of protein from sources like fish, eggs, dairy, beans, lentils, and seeds.

Alongside protein, don't neglect the importance of fuel. Carbs provide your body with the necessary power to power through workouts and support muscle recovery. Choose fiber-rich foods like brown rice, quinoa, oats, fruits, and vegetables.

Finally, don't ignore the role of healthy lipids in your nutrition. Omega-3 fatty acids, found in tuna, flaxseeds, and walnuts, can aid in muscle performance.
